Output 99326137ec7c2159eb20f9dd495b638c9b267a91aeac0111e1d492219e94fd80:25

value
244749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df8696fb8e0ca9ffa0e75a0bf2f9e01a46c43ea2 OP_EQUAL
address
3N4uqnPyz9WkGeBzPEB6MftNm3i1bZZHqV
transaction
99326137ec7c2159eb20f9dd495b638c9b267a91aeac0111e1d492219e94fd80
confirmations
242245
spent
true